CHATI, Guido. History and peasant memory: Silences and representations on peasant struggle for land and repression in Ongoy. Anthropologica [online]. 2015, vol.33, n.34, pp.35-62. ISSN 0254-9212.

This article argues that there are social spaces in Peru where alternative memories about the political violence that took place between 1980 and 2000 are produced. In Andahuaylas, Apurímac, recurrent narratives tell about servitude in the hacienda, peasant mobilization for the restitution of their land, land occupation and its violent repression. A victorious memory of the land occupation exists alongside of an oppressive memory of internal war. Yet these representations have been silenced by official studies on memory, which are now so fashionable. In Ongoy, Andahuaylas, in the guise of a conflict between communities and hacienda, there are peasant’s political practices in relation with respect to the state. Peasants developed association networks with state institutions, trade unions, students, migrants, political parties and others to seek the restitution of their land. They gathered documents which they use in support of their memory and seniority in the territory. These show that the struggle for land that culminated in 1963 with the occupation of land, the slaughter of peasants and repression, has colonial origins. These are stories and memories that reconstruct the land struggle as a heroic act and overlap with other more recent representations of political violence. To analyze the process, events in Ongoy between 1960 and 1969 are reconstructed in dialog with the peasants gathered documents and testimonies of the actors on how events are reinterpreted after political violence.
